Family-Friendly Things to Do in Splitsko-dalmatinska županija

The region is packed with family activities and things to do that cater to all interests and age groups. From beach escapades to cultural excursions, visitors can enjoy a variety of memorable experiences.

  • Exploring Split’s Historic Old Town: Walk through the ancient streets of Split and visit Diocletian’s Palace, an impressive Roman monument offering interactive museums and lively markets. This UNESCO World Heritage site provides historical insights and photo opportunities for the entire family.
  • Beach Days at Bačvice and Žnjan: These popular beaches offer shallow waters, soft sands, and nearby cafes perfect for family picnics and relaxation. Water sports and paddleboarding are also available for a fun day out.
  • Visit to Marjan Hill: A green oasis offering hiking trails, cycling paths, and panoramic views of Split's coastline. Families can enjoy nature walks, wildlife spotting, and outdoor picnics amidst lush surroundings.
  • Boat Excursions and Island Hopping: Take a ferry or private boat to nearby islands like Hvar, Brač, or Šolta. Docking at these islands allows for exploring pristine beaches, local villages, and scenic spots away from the mainland hustle.
  • Maritime Museums and Aquarium: Educate and entertain your kids with visits to the Croatian Maritime Museum or the Split Aquarium, both offering insights into regional marine life and Croatian maritime history.
  • Adventure Parks and Water Parks: For active families, adventure parks and water parks such as Aqua Park Dalmatia are excellent choices for thrill-seeking fun and cooling off during hot summer days.

Activities and Experiences for Families

Beyond sightseeing, things to do in the region include a variety of engaging activities designed for families. You can indulge in local gastronomy, participate in outdoor adventures, or enjoy cultural festivals, all adding value to your holiday experience.

  • Local Food Tours: Discover Dalmatian cuisine by joining family-friendly food tours exploring local markets, wine tastings, and traditional taverns. Sampling fresh seafood, olive oils, and regional delicacies creates lasting memories and offers insight into Croatian culture.
  • Cooking Classes: Enroll in family cooking classes to learn how to prepare Dalmatian dishes like pasticada or fresh seafood risottos. These interactive experiences are fun and educational for children and adults alike.
  • Eco and Nature Tours: Explore the region’s natural beauty through eco-tours, including nature walks, bird watching, and sustainable fishing experiences suitable for the whole family.
  • Seasonal Festivals and Events: Attend local festivals celebrating Croatian traditions, music, and dance. Events like the Split Summer Festival or the Trogir Carnival offer vibrant cultural displays that entertain and educate visitors.
  • Water Sports and Diving: For adventure-loving families, participating in snorkelling, diving excursions, or kayaking enables exploration of the Adriatic’s rich marine ecosystems.
